-----B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E----- Hash: SHA1 Rob Owens wrote: > Adam Goryachev wrote: >> Holger Parplies wrote: >>> a) rsync full backups are only minimally more expensive than incrementals in >>> terms of bandwidth. Still, every file needs to be completely read from >>> disk >>> on both sides, so there is a good reason to offer an "incremental" mode >>> as >>> a speedup. >> BTW, 2 x rsync incrementals of the same level will transfer more data >> than one full + one incremental. So for example, doing 6 incrementals >> followed by a full backup can in fact transfer a lot more data than >> doing 7 full backups. >> >> eg, if a file changes after the full backup, then each incremental >> backup will re-transfer those changes. While a full will transfer the >> changes but the following full/incremental will not re-transfer those >> changes. >> > This situation can be avoided by setting IncrLevels to 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6 > > This way each incremental is based on the previous incremental, and not > the previous full. (Assuming you get a full backup every 7 days).
